/linux/net/dsa/ |
H A D | port.h | 14 struct switchdev_obj_port_mdb; 67 const struct switchdev_obj_port_mdb *mdb); 69 const struct switchdev_obj_port_mdb *mdb); 71 const struct switchdev_obj_port_mdb *mdb); 73 const struct switchdev_obj_port_mdb *mdb); 75 const struct switchdev_obj_port_mdb *mdb); 77 const struct switchdev_obj_port_mdb *mdb);
|
H A D | switch.h | 72 const struct switchdev_obj_port_mdb *mdb;
|
H A D | switch.c | 159 const struct switchdev_obj_port_mdb *mdb, in dsa_port_do_mdb_add() 211 const struct switchdev_obj_port_mdb *mdb, in dsa_port_do_mdb_del()
|
/linux/drivers/net/ethernet/microchip/lan966x/ |
H A D | lan966x_mdb.c | 73 const struct switchdev_obj_port_mdb *mdb) in lan966x_mdb_entry_add() 106 const struct switchdev_obj_port_mdb *mdb, in lan966x_mdb_ip_add() 141 const struct switchdev_obj_port_mdb *mdb, in lan966x_mdb_ip_del() 249 const struct switchdev_obj_port_mdb *mdb, in lan966x_mdb_l2_add() 298 const struct switchdev_obj_port_mdb *mdb, in lan966x_mdb_l2_del() 367 const stru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in lan966x_handle_port_mdb_add() 384 const stru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in lan966x_handle_port_mdb_del()
|
/linux/drivers/net/dsa/microchip/ |
H A D | ksz8.h | 34 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db); 36 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db);
|
H A D | ksz9477.h | 50 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db); 52 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db);
|
H A D | ksz9477.c | 733 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db) in ksz9477_mdb_add() 812 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db) in ksz9477_mdb_del()
|
H A D | ksz8.c | 1411 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db) in ksz8_mdb_add() 1417 const struct switchdev_obj_port_mdb *mdb, struct dsa_db db) in ksz8_mdb_del()
|
H A D | ksz_common.c | 3156 const struct switchdev_obj_port_mdb *mdb, in ksz_port_mdb_add() 3168 const struct switchdev_obj_port_mdb *mdb, in ksz_port_mdb_del()
|
/linux/drivers/net/ethernet/ti/icssg/ |
H A D | icssg_switchdev.c | 318 struct switchdev_obj_port_mdb *mdb) in prueth_switchdev_mdb_add() 342 struct switchdev_obj_port_mdb *mdb) in prueth_switchdev_mdb_del() 373 stru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in prueth_switchdev_obj_add() 399 stru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in prueth_switchdev_obj_del()
|
/linux/net/bridge/ |
H A D | br_switchdev.c | 527 static void br_switchdev_mdb_populate(struct switchdev_obj_port_mdb *mdb, in br_switchdev_mdb_populate() 547 struct switchdev_obj_port_mdb mdb = { in br_switchdev_host_mdb_one() 579 const struct switchdev_obj_port_mdb *mdb, in br_switchdev_mdb_replay_one() 604 struct switchdev_obj_port_mdb mdb = { in br_switchdev_mdb_queue_one() 610 struct switchdev_obj_port_mdb *pmdb; in br_switchdev_mdb_queue_one() 641 struct switchdev_obj_port_mdb mdb = { in br_switchdev_mdb_notify()
|
/linux/drivers/net/ethernet/ti/ |
H A D | cpsw_switchdev.c | 264 struct switchdev_obj_port_mdb *mdb) in cpsw_port_mdb_add() 287 struct switchdev_obj_port_mdb *mdb) in cpsw_port_mdb_del() 314 stru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in cpsw_port_obj_add() 341 stru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in cpsw_port_obj_del()
|
H A D | am65-cpsw-switchdev.c | 256 struct switchdev_obj_port_mdb *mdb) in am65_cpsw_port_mdb_add() 279 struct switchdev_obj_port_mdb *mdb) in am65_cpsw_port_mdb_del() 306 stru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in am65_cpsw_port_obj_add() 332 struct switchdev_obj_port_mdb *mdb = SWITCHDEV_OBJ_PORT_MDB(obj); in am65_cpsw_port_obj_del()
|
/linux/include/net/ |
H A D | switchdev.h | 113 struct switchdev_obj_port_mdb { struct 120 container_of((OBJ), struct switchdev_obj_port_mdb, obj) argument
|
/linux/net/switchdev/ |
H A D | switchdev.c | 26 const struct switchdev_obj_port_mdb *ma, *mb; in switchdev_obj_eq() 214 return sizeof(struct switchdev_obj_port_mdb); in switchdev_obj_size() 216 return sizeof(struct switchdev_obj_port_mdb); in switchdev_obj_size()
|
/linux/drivers/net/ethernet/mellanox/mlx5/core/en/rep/ |
H A D | bridge.c | 221 const struct switchdev_obj_port_mdb *mdb; in mlx5_esw_bridge_port_obj_add() 255 const struct switchdev_obj_port_mdb *mdb; in mlx5_esw_bridge_port_obj_del()
|
/linux/drivers/net/ethernet/marvell/prestera/ |
H A D | prestera_switchdev.c | 1574 prestera_mdb_port_addr_obj_add(const struct switchdev_obj_port_mdb *mdb) in prestera_mdb_port_addr_obj_add() 1630 const struct switchdev_obj_port_mdb *mdb; in prestera_port_obj_add() 1675 const struct switchdev_obj_port_mdb *mdb) in prestera_mdb_port_addr_obj_del() 1722 const struct switchdev_obj_port_mdb *mdb; in prestera_port_obj_del()
|
/linux/drivers/net/dsa/ |
H A D | lan9303-core.c | 1251 const struct switchdev_obj_port_mdb *mdb) in lan9303_port_mdb_prepare() 1268 const struct switchdev_obj_port_mdb *mdb, in lan9303_port_mdb_add() 1284 const struct switchdev_obj_port_mdb *mdb, in lan9303_port_mdb_del()
|
H A D | mt7530.c | 1602 const struct switchdev_obj_port_mdb *mdb, in mt7530_port_mdb_add() 1629 const struct switchdev_obj_port_mdb *mdb, in mt7530_port_mdb_del()
|
/linux/include/soc/mscc/ |
H A D | ocelot.h | 1097 const struct switchdev_obj_port_mdb *mdb, 1100 const struct switchdev_obj_port_mdb *mdb,
|
/linux/drivers/net/ethernet/mscc/ |
H A D | ocelot.c | 2123 const struct switchdev_obj_port_mdb *mdb, in ocelot_port_mdb_add() 2180 const struct switchdev_obj_port_mdb *mdb, in ocelot_port_mdb_del()
|
/linux/drivers/net/dsa/sja1105/ |
H A D | sja1105_main.c | 1966 const struct switchdev_obj_port_mdb *mdb, in sja1105_mdb_add() 1973 const struct switchdev_obj_port_mdb *mdb, in sja1105_mdb_del()
|
/linux/drivers/net/ethernet/mellanox/mlxsw/ |
H A D | spectrum_switchdev.c | 2179 const struct switchdev_obj_port_mdb *mdb) in mlxsw_sp_port_mdb_add() 2330 const struct switchdev_obj_port_mdb *mdb) in mlxsw_sp_port_mdb_del()
|
/linux/drivers/net/dsa/mv88e6xxx/ |
H A D | chip.c | 6638 const struct switchdev_obj_port_mdb *mdb, in mv88e6xxx_port_mdb_add() 6660 const struct switchdev_obj_port_mdb *mdb, in mv88e6xxx_port_mdb_del()
|